The Comparison
πββοΈ is significantly more versatile and frequently used across social platforms in 2026, serving as a universal reaction emoji for self-identification, volunteering, and enthusiastic agreement.
π¨βπ§βπ¦ officially represents a nuclear family unit with a man, girl, and boy,
OfficialπββοΈ officially depicts a man raising his hand to signal attention, volunteering, or acknowledgment.
π¨βπ§βπ¦ is rarely used by Gen Z except ironically or when talking about family drama,
GenzπββοΈ is frequently used by Gen Z to say 'that's me' or to volunteer for something in a casual, self-aware way.
π¨βπ§βπ¦ carries warm, nostalgic, or sometimes heavy emotional weight tied to family dynamics and responsibilities,
EmotionalπββοΈ is emotionally light and enthusiastic, often conveying eagerness or playful self-identification.
π¨βπ§βπ¦ in dating contexts signals someone is a parent or is family-oriented, which can be a serious conversation starter,
DatingπββοΈ is used flirtatiously to say 'pick me' or to enthusiastically respond to a romantic prompt.
π¨βπ§βπ¦ appears in memes about parenting struggles or the 'dad experience,'
MemeπββοΈ is a meme staple used in 'not me' reversal memes or 'guilty as charged' humor.
π¨βπ§βπ¦ shows up in TikTok family content, parenting videos, and wholesome or chaotic family POV trends,
TiktokπββοΈ is widely used in TikTok comments to say 'same' or to eagerly respond to creator call-outs.
π¨βπ§βπ¦ is used in WhatsApp family group chats to represent the household or tag content relevant to the family,
WhatsappπββοΈ is used across all chat types to volunteer, agree, or get someone's attention quickly.
Use π¨βπ§βπ¦ when specifically referencing family life, parenting, or household dynamics in a sincere or humorous context. Use πββοΈ whenever you want to volunteer, relate to something, or draw attention to yourself in a light and expressive way. πββοΈ is the better default for everyday digital communication due to its broad emotional range and cultural versatility.
